Choisissez-en un parmi fastjson jackson, mais swagger intègre springmvc pour générer une API qui ne prend actuellement pas en charge fastjson, ce qui me rend triste... Jackson est plus célèbre et a un meilleur support. Ne soyez pas trop obsédé par les performances. le coût est toujours Cela ne deviendra pas un goulot d'étranglement
Fastjson peut être utilisé, prend en charge diverses sérialisations et dispose d'informations complètes. fastjson est environ 6 fois plus rapide que gson. Les résultats des tests sont ici : https://github.com/eishay/jvm-serializers/wiki/Staging-Results
J'ai utilisé org.json (adresse github), puis j'ai appris que fastjson est connu comme le plus rapide, donc j'ai utilisé celui d'Alibaba, je ne sais pas si c'est vrai, je ne l'ai pas testé
Choisissez-en un parmi fastjson jackson, mais swagger intègre springmvc pour générer une API qui ne prend actuellement pas en charge fastjson, ce qui me rend triste... Jackson est plus célèbre et a un meilleur support. Ne soyez pas trop obsédé par les performances. le coût est toujours Cela ne deviendra pas un goulot d'étranglement
Fastjson peut être utilisé, prend en charge diverses sérialisations et dispose d'informations complètes. fastjson est environ 6 fois plus rapide que gson. Les résultats des tests sont ici : https://github.com/eishay/jvm-serializers/wiki/Staging-Results
.Utilisez Jackson car Spring MVC l'utilise par défaut.
J'ai utilisé org.json (adresse github), puis j'ai appris que fastjson est connu comme le plus rapide, donc j'ai utilisé celui d'Alibaba, je ne sais pas si c'est vrai, je ne l'ai pas testé
.UltraJson écrit en C pur
fastjson
Le fastjson d'Alibaba est très pratique et pratique
Utiliser PHP
json_encode()
L'outil Hijson est petit mais très pratique